Abstrakt     The article debates about acceptance of critical ill patient, which are accepted at the Urgency and surgical ambulance. The article includes four tables, which shows the number of urgent abdominal patient and the number of all receptions to the hospital. For example: Thursday, February 22nd 1996: 248 patient were accepted. They were from various places of Slovenia (121 from Ljubljana, 132 from other parts of Slovenia). There were 24 medical visits on patient home made by SNMS, IPP accepted 31 patient, traumatology 23 patient, gynecology 17 patient, KGEK 2 patient, Urology 2 patient and cardiovascular ambulance 1 patient. There is also description of twelve medical steps, which are necessary for abdominal patient. Table 3 shows six critical abdominal patient with their clinical signs and all necessary steps in diagnostic and therapy. They are all part of Livi's model of medical care which is very useful in acute cases. I haven't found any track of use in Slovenia. The illness which comes suddenly destroys the personality of the patient (its energy, structure, social level...). I had four different sources by seven authors of medical articles.
